“A man from this village was coming from an old dance hall.”
A man from this village was coming from an old dance hall which was owned by a man named Rooney. It was midnight when he was returning home .
He had to call to his aunt's who lived in the town for his overcoat. His aunt advised him not to go, that it was too late for him but he refused to stay. She pressed him hard to stay but he would not .He left her house then but he had not gone far when a woman appeared instantly and began to walk by his side.
